On 25.11.10 10:10, Tech W. wrote:
> We have a zone in Bind, for example, abc.com
> We designate a subzone of it to another dns server, for eaxmple, F5's 3DNS.
> 
> The corresponding RR in Bind is:
> 
> games.abc.com.  IN  NS  3600  ns1.example.com.
> games.abc.com.  IN  NS  3600  ns2.example.com.

so, there are glue NS records in abc.com for games.abc.com, right?

> But F5's 3DNS can't setup the NS records for games.abc.com.
> That means, when query to:
> 
> dig games.abc.com ns @ns1.example.com

are the NS records for games.abc.com also in the games.abc.com ?
They must be there, games.abc.com will not fetch glue records from abc.com.

And in fact, since games.abc.com is authoritative for games.abc.com (of
course... those in abc.com are JUST GLUE), there are probably no NS records
for games.abc.com.

> get nothing.

try "dig any games.abc.com @ns1.example.com"
